The Magic of Color: A Blue-Green Palette
The choice of color can drastically change the mood of a wedding. Elizabeth and Chase's decision to use a blue-green palette with pops of teal not only creates visual harmony but reflects the surrounding nature. According to color experts, blue and green are 'analogous colors,' meaning they naturally flow into one another, creating serene and tranquil vibes—perfect for an outdoor venue. This stunning palette encourages couples to break the myth that blue and green should never be seen together. In fact, nature thrives on this combination, and modern design embraces it wholeheartedly.

Unique Details that Spark Joy
One of the highlights of Elizabeth and Chase’s wedding was the incorporation of thoughtful details. From custom scallop menu cards to color-coordinated cocktails, every element served a purpose. The choice to replace a traditional wedding cake with local ice cream was not only a delightful surprise but also a representation of their whimsical personalities. Such personal touches can make wedding experiences more relatable and intimate, giving couples a chance to reflect their unique style.
